Radiology Tech Work Description in Westford MA

Westford MA radiologic technologist examining x-rayThere are multiple professional designations for x-ray techs (technicians or technologists). They may also be referred to as radiologic technologists, radiologic technicians, radiology technicians or radiographers. Regardless of the name, each has the same fundamental job description, which is to use imaging machines to internally visualize patients for the purpose of diagnosis and treatment. Some radiologic technologists may also provide radiation therapy for the treatment of cancer. Many choose to perform as generalists, while there are those that have chosen a specialty, for example mammography. They may work in Westford MA hospitals, clinics, family practices or outpatient diagnostic imaging centers. The imaging technologies that an X-Ray technologist might work with include:

  • Traditional and specialized X-Rays
  • Computerized tomography (CT) or “CAT” scans
  • Magnetic resonance imaging (MRI)
  • Sonography or ultrasound
  • Fluoroscopy

Radiographers must take care of their equipment and routinely assess its performance and safety. They are additionally expected to keep complete records of all of their diagnostic procedures. As medical practitioners, they must adhere to a code of conduct and a high professional standard.

Radiology Technician Degrees Offered near Westford MA

Westford MA x-ray tech school internship programThe primary prerequisite for attending a radiology tech college is to have attained a high school diploma or GED. Radiologic technologist students have the choice to earn either an Associate Degree or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ree, which is the most typical among techs, normally takes 18 months to 2 years to complete based upon the program and course load. A Bachelor’s Degree will take longer at up to 4 years to finish and is more extensive in nature. Most students choose a degree major in Radiography, but there are additional similar majors that are acceptable also. Something to bear in mind is that radiographer schools have a clinical training or lab component as part of their curriculum. It may often be fulfilled by participating in an internship or externship program which a large number of colleges offer through local hospitals and clinics in Westford MA or their area. Once you have graduated from any of the degree programs, you must abide by any licensing or certification mandates in Massachusetts or the state you will be working as applicable.

Radiologic Technologist Licensing and Certification

Once you have graduated from an Radiologist school, based on the state where you will be employed you might have to become licensed. The majority of states do require licensing, and their prerequisites vary so get in touch with your state. Presently, all states that do require licensure will recognize The American Registry of Radiologic Technologists (ARRT) certification examination for the licensing application, but several accept other options for testing also. A number of states also require certification as part of the licensing process, if not it is optional. However, numerous Westford area employers favor hiring radiology techs that have earned certification so it might improve your career options in and around Westford MA to earn certification. ARRT’s certification program involves graduation from an approved program as well as a passing score on their rigorous exam. ARRT also requires re-certification every 2 years, which can be met with 24 credits of continuing ed, or by passing an examination.

Are the Radiology Technician Schools Accredited? A large number of radiology tech schools have acquired some form of accreditation, whether regional or national. Even so, it’s still crucial to verify that the program and school are accredited. One of the most highly regarded accrediting organizations in the field of radiology is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Radiologic Technology (JRCERT). Schools receiving accreditation from the JRCERT have gone through a detailed assessment of their instructors and educational materials. If the program is online it may also earn acc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which focuses on distance or online learning. All accrediting organizations should be recognized by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. Along with ensuring a quality education, accreditation will also assist in securing financial aid and student loans, which are frequently not offered for non-accredited colleges. Accreditation might also be a pre-requisite for certification and licensing as required. And a number of Westford MA employers will only hire a graduate of an accredited program for entry-level jobs.

    Westford, Massachusetts

    In the late 18th and early 19th centuries, Westford primarily produced granite, apples, and worsted yarn. The Abbot Worsted Company was said to be the first company in the nation to use camel hair for worsted yarns.[4] Citizens from Westford also had some notable involvement in the Revolutionary War.[2] Westford Minutemen were alerted by efforts of Samuel Prescott who alerted Acton, to the southeast towards Stow.[citation needed]

    By the end of the American Civil War, as roads and transportation improved, Westford began to serve as a residential suburb for the factories of Lowell, becoming one of the earliest notable examples of suburban sprawl.[citation needed] Throughout the 20th century (and with the invention of the automobile), Westford progressively grew, continuing to serve as residential housing for the industries of Lowell, and later, Boston.

    By the 1990s, Westford was home to offices for NETSCOUT, Red Hat, Samsung, Sonus Networks, Seagate, Iris Associates and many other technology firms, most located along Massachusetts Route 110, parallel to I-495. It is also the North American headquarters for Puma, which holds a road race in town.[6] The leading manufacturer of EEG electrodes, HydroDot Inc., located here in 2007.
